Sandi Toksvig’s ‘naughty’ Bake Off family

Sandi Toksvig feels like she is in a "naughty dysfunctional family" when she is filming ‘The Great British Bake Off’.
The 60-year-old TV presenter is "in love" with her co-host Noel Fielding and she cannot believe how much fun the pair and the two judges, Paul Hollywood and Prue Leith, are allowed to get away with on the Channel 4 show.
Speaking at the Virgin TV British Academy Television Awards at London’s Royal Festival Hall on Sunday (13.05.18), she exclusively told BANG Showbiz: "It’s illegal how much fun we are having.
"I am in love with Noel and completely devoted to Prue and Paul, and the four of us together are just like a naughty dysfunctional family."
While Sandi – who is married to psychotherapist Debbie Toksvig – admitted she and Noel have a "love fest going on", her significant other is not worried.
She said: "We just make each other laugh. There is a love fest thing going. There is a real love fest thing going on. My wife doesn’t mind."
Tim Minchin, Jamie Laing and Ella Eyre were among the stars who recently took part in a celebrity version of the show, ‘The Great Celebrity Bake Off for SU2C’, and the former ‘Call My Bluff’ team captain admits there was so much footage that wasn’t allowed to be broadcast.
She added: "That was just silly nonsense. There was so much we recorded that you couldn’t possibly broadcast.
"I’m lucky, I get to hang out with my friends. What’s not to like?"
